    Conservation

    Rani Resorts design and build their resorts and hotels to the highest standards of comfort and luxury possible within the infra-structural confines and logistical restrictions of the locations they operate in. Each hotel and resorts is developed to benefit the people of the area and to conserve indigenous flora and fauna.

    Rani Resorts develop hotels and resorts responsibly to the benefit of the people of the region and conserving indigenous flora and fauna. A full-time environmentalist ensures that the hotels are as eco-friendly as possible, working with local parks and reserve authorities to ensure that the impact on the environment is kept to the minimum.

    The resorts' grounds are regularly subjected to environmentally friendly spray programmes against mosquitoes to keep malaria risks in check.

    Not only does Rani Resorts liaise with government authorities to ensure sound conservation practices are followed, but they also provide environmental education and encourage the sustainable use of natural resources.

    Most of Rani Resorts' properties are situated in parks such as Victoria Falls and Niassa Game Reserves and the Bazaruto and Quirimbas Marine National Parks. The company actively works to protect the flagship species that occur in these parks - the African wild dog, the black rhino, dugong, turtles, dolphins, whale sharks and other species of whales.

    Rani Resorts has formed a partnership with government, wildlife authorities and NGOs on Bazaruto Island. In term of this, turtle nesting sites are monitored, a strict tag and release policy is followed for fishing activities and the national park's staff are provided with transport, health care and communication facilities courtesy of Rani Resorts.

    In Victoria Falls Private Game Reserve, Rani Resorts runs the Wisdom 4 Wildlife programme together with Shearwater Adventures and the reserve's guides. This involves local school pupils in interacting with and identifying local flora and fauna. Rani Resorts has also been involved in the reintroduction of endangered black rhino into the area.

    Responsible Tourism

    The cultural environment in which of the Rani Resorts' accommodations is set is one to which the company is sensitive. Guests are encouraged to visit local villages on cultural tours and to experience the traditional way of life.

    Guests are also given the opportunity to buy good quality local crafts, thereby ensuring that the locals benefit directly from tourism - both financially and in terms of building pride in the local heritage and traditions.

    Apart from community development projects that focus on infrastructure, facilities and education, Rani Resorts has also built two mosques on islands in the Quirimbas to serve the needs of the islanders.

    Accommodation

    Rani Resorts has a number of resorts dotted about the Indian Ocean islands of Mozambique, as well as lodges on mainland Mozambique and at Victoria Falls.

    Indigo Bay Island Resort and Spa, set on a Mozambican island, is a fabulous destination for families and honeymooners. Spacious suites with a luxurious yet laidback feel, the resort draws on and blends in with its exotic surrounds.

    Matemo Island in the Quirimbas Archipelago consists of 24 beach chalets where sheer luxury comes in the form of simple pleasures - like the hammock on your private deck from which to watch the dhows go by.

    For romance and exclusivity, head for Medjube Private Island where just 13 beach chalets mean the island is all yours to explore and delight in.

    The Pemba Beach Hotel and Spa is set in an old port town in the Quirimbas. Here you can choose from classic rooms, suites or private villas, each with their own balconies and with all the vast majesty of Arabic architecture.

    The Lugenda Wilderness Camp is an intimate bush location from which to explore the vast and remote Niassa Wildlife Reserve in Mozambique. A tented camp, it has eight beautifully appointed suites that overlook the plains.

    The Stanley and Livingstone Hotel in Zimbabwe provides elegant, boutique accommodation within sight, sound and spray of the Victoria Falls. Straight out of the Victorian era, but with all the luxuries of contemporary life, it's all about glamour.
